Inclusion criteria

Inclusion criteria: Patients diagnosed with SLE or CLE Patients without retinopathy examined by ophthalmologist.

Exclusion criteria

Exclusion criteria: Patients with severe insufficiency in liver, kidney, heart, bone marrow function. Patients with current or previous history of retinopathy. Patients allergic to 4-aminoquinoline. Other patients who were judged to be ineligible for the study by an attending physician.
